Release of CRAFT Version 4.0

What’s new in the CRAFT Version 4.0? The latest version of CRAFT V4.0 adds fast and easy installation of the software and MySQL server, creating a database and populating it with all reference tables. CRAFT V4.0 uses MySQL Server 8.0, updated 64-bit Windows applications,  MS .NET framework 4.8 libraries, and schema generation using R libraries. […]

New Directions in Data Management

The DSSAT community has long emphasized the importance of relating model evaluations and applications to real world data. In recent years, we have welcomed interest in making datasets openly accessible and compliant with the FAIR principles whereby data are Findable, Accessible, Interoperable and Reusable (https://www.go-fair.org/fair-principles/).
